What is a Thrust Bearing?


Thrust bearings are designed to support axial loads, which are forces acting along the axis of a rotating shaft. Unlike conventional radial bearings that support loads perpendicular to the shaft, thrust bearings are specifically engineered to handle vertical or horizontal forces exerted along their axis. This makes them essential in applications such as automotive engines, gearboxes, and other machinery where axial motion is involved.

Advantages of the 51109 Thrust Bearing


One of the key advantages of the 51109 thrust bearing is its ability to reduce friction significantly, which in turn prolongs the life of both the bearing and the rotating components it supports. Additionally, its compact design allows for easy installation and integration into various mechanical systems. The bearing also offers adequate load capacity relative to its size, making it an efficient option for many applications.


Maintenance Considerations


To ensure optimal performance and longevity of the 51109 thrust bearing, regular maintenance is essential. Key maintenance practices include


- Lubrication Proper lubrication is crucial to minimize friction and wear. It is recommended to use appropriate lubricants based on the operational conditions and the manufacturer's specifications.


- Periodic Inspection Regular checks for signs of wear, corrosion, or damage can help identify issues before they cause significant failures.


- Environmental Considerations Protect the bearing from extreme temperatures, moisture, and contaminants, which can adversely affect its performance.
